How can I tell if I am receiveing an HD TV signal?



Answer:
Most over the air chanels put a HD logo on the bottom right corner of the screen from time to time. You should also be able to tell by the clarity of the picture. If you don't have an HDTV TV it doesn't matter. You didn't mention if you have an HDTV or if you have satelite tv or cable. Another way to tell is when a commercial comes on does the screen shrink on the sides then widen again when the program comes back on.
are you talking through cable or sat, or over the air?
Most TVs have now an Info (or Display) button on the remote.
Hit Info, if it says your resolution is 720p or 1080i (or 1080p) then you receive an HD signal.
